WebApr 7, 2024 · Inceptisols usually contain an ochric or an umbric epipedon over a cambic horizon that average 20 ± 8.6 cm, 40 ± 15 cm, and 54 ± 28 cm in thickness, respectively. Inceptisols are most common in loamy and skeletal particle-size classes, the isotic or mixed mineral class; the mesic, frigid, and cryic soil temperature regimes, and the udic and ... WebNov 14, 2024 · The most general level of classification in the USDA system of Soil Taxonomy is the Soil Order. All of the soils in the world can be assigned to one of just 12 orders, Entisols, Inceptisols, Andisols, Mollisols, Alfisols, Spodosols, Ultisols, Oxisols, Gelisols, Histosols, Aridisols, and Vertisols. Inceptisols support approximately 20 percent of the world's population, the largest percentage of any of the soil orders. countertop refinishing kitsWebを層位で比較 してみると,Andisols,Inceptisolsと も表層(A-AB層)で は有機態硫黄の割合が高く, 平均 してAndisolsで は83%,Inceptisolsで は90% に相当した(図1左)一 方B層 以深で … brenthaven avon ctWebJan 5, 2024 · Three main classes of soil are recognized. Zonal soils are those that are well developed and reflect the influence of climate as the major soil-forming factor. Intrazonal types are well-developed soils formed where some local factor is dominant. Azonal soils are those that are immature or poorly developed. 1. brenthaven backpacks zero impact
